Luke Lobster Portland Pier is a beautiful laid back, rustic eatery that sits at the waterfront overlooking Casco Bay, with a 360-degree view of the lobster industry.  The restaurant is famous for its simple prepared seafood and lobster specials that are mostly paired with sumptuous chowders and bisques. The menu also consists of finger-licking rolls and sandwiches, steamers, soups and salads, platters that have various seafood options, and a kiddie’s menu for the little ones.

They have a full bar that offers ciders, beers, and signature cocktails that guests can enjoy while overlooking the beautiful water views. Luke’s Lobster restaurant services range from dine-In, curbside pick-up, and take-out options. Luke Lobster Portland restaurant is highly rated for its excellent service and is also among the few restaurants that are dog friendly with an outdoor deck and balcony allocated for puppies.

Address: 60 Portland Pier Portland, ME 04101

DiMillo restaurant is a popular Marina mainstay in a huge former car ferry and is the only floating restaurant on the upper east coast. The restaurant serves around 600 guests in the first deck dining lounge, Port Side Lounge, Second Deck Dining Rooms, and three Outside Decks.

The restaurant is famous for its classics like clam chowder, lobster rolls, and Chef Melissa’s fan favorite, the Lobster Stuffed Twice Baked Potato! Apart from seafood they also have chicken and beef on their menu.

The service options include dine-in options and curbside pick-up. The restaurant is also a famous event spot such as weddings and banquets because of its beautiful view of Portland and is the only floating restaurant.

Address: 25 Long Wharf, Portland, ME 04101, United States

Located on Maine Wharf next to the Casco Bay Ferry Terminal, Scales restaurant is a traditional New England restaurant with modern touches such as floor-to-ceiling windows that overlook the waterfront. Whether you have a special occasion or you are a foodie looking to experience a taste of Portland’s seafood, make a reservation at Scales restaurant to enjoy classic fried seafood while enjoying quintessential working Maine harbor.

Scales is popular for its seafood stew, seared scallops, and oysters. Their menu also consists of homemade bread, soups and salads, appetizers, fish and shellfish varieties as well as sandwiches among others. However, due to its location and quality service as well as limited space, Scales does not accept walk-ins and a reservation has to be made prior.

The restaurant is also famous for its martinis which are made with barrel-aged gin as well as signature cocktails that change with the season, they are also popular for the happy hour during the offseason that feature wine specials and dollar oysters that locals in the know get to enjoy.

Address: 8 Commercial St, Portland, ME 04101, United States
